Crime is ranked on a scale of 1 (low crime) to 100 (high crime)
Lewiston-Auburn Metro Area violent crime is 12.1. (The US average is 22.7)
Lewiston-Auburn Metro Area property crime is 27.5. (The US average is 35.4)
